Layer Up: Choosing the Right Fabrics for Comfort

Now that we’re equipped with some nifty gear, let’s chat about what we wear.

Layering up is essential for staying warm in the fluctuating temperatures of the outdoors.

Trust me; I learned this the hard way during my first winter camping trip!

Start with a moisture-wicking base layer.

This layer keeps sweat away from your skin, which is key to staying warm.

Fabrics like merino wool or synthetic materials do the trick.

I’ve had nights where I opted for cotton—big mistake!

Cotton retains moisture, and before I knew it, I was shivering.

Next comes the insulating layer.

Fleece or down jackets work wonders here.

They trap heat, and their lightweight nature makes them easy to pack.

When I hiked in the mountains, I wore a down jacket that made me feel like I was wrapped in a warm cloud.

It was pure bliss!

Finally, the outer layer should defend against wind and rain.

Look for waterproof and windproof materials.

I’ve been caught in unexpected rain, and a good shell jacket saved me from a cold and wet night.

Don’t forget a good hat and gloves, too.

Heat escapes from the head and hands faster than you can say “campsite chili”!

Smart Sleeping Bags: Tech That Keeps You Toasty

When the sun goes down, having the right sleeping bag is crucial.

In 2025, sleeping bag technology has evolved beyond our wildest dreams.

The latest models now come with built-in heating technology, allowing you to crank up the warmth with a touch of a button.

Some of these sleeping bags even feature adjustable temperature controls.

Imagine being able to set the perfect level of warmth as you snuggle into your sleeping bag after a long day of adventures.

It’s like having your own personal space heater!

Additionally, look for bags with thermal insulation.

These are designed to retain heat efficiently.

I once camped in a bag that could handle temperatures well below freezing, and let me tell you, I woke up feeling like a champ—no shivering or waking up at ungodly hours!

Don’t forget about the shape of your sleeping bag.

Mummy bags are snugger and trap heat better than rectangular ones.

Plus, they usually come with hoods to keep that precious heat around your head.

Lastly, consider a sleeping bag liner.

It adds an extra layer of warmth and is easier to wash than the entire sleeping bag.

It’s a little secret I’ve picked up over the years to keep my gear fresh and cozy.

Cozy Campfires: Safety Tips for a Perfect Blaze

There’s something magical about gathering around a campfire, sharing stories, and roasting marshmallows.

However, a cozy campfire comes with its own set of responsibilities.

Here are some tips to keep the fire warm and safe.

First, always check fire regulations in your camping area.

Some places have strict rules about where and when you can have a fire.

A little research goes a long way to make sure you’re not caught off guard.

When setting up your fire, choose a safe location.

Clear a radius of flammable materials, and make sure your fire is contained in a designated fire pit.

A good fire ring can make all the difference in controlling the flames.

Before you light up, gather your firewood.

Go for dry, seasoned wood to create a more efficient burn.

I love to mix in some kindling like dry twigs or pine needles to get things going easily.

It’s like giving your fire a jumpstart!

While enjoying the warmth, never leave the fire unattended.

Keep water or a shovel nearby to extinguish any flames quickly.

When it’s time to call it a night, make sure the fire is completely out.

Douse it with water and stir the ashes so it cools down.

Insulated Tents: Your Shelter Against the Cold

Your choice of tent plays a significant role in your warmth during the night.

Insulated tents have become increasingly popular in 2025, and for good reason.

They keep the cold air out and the warm air in—exactly what we need for a cozy night’s sleep.

Look for tents with double-wall construction.

The extra layer provides insulation and helps reduce heat loss at night.

I once stayed in an insulated tent with my friends, and we were amazed at how comfortable it felt, even when the temperature dropped outside.

Another great feature to look for is a rainfly.

This extra layer provides an additional barrier against the elements.

It helps insulate and keeps moisture out, which is crucial for staying dry and warm.

Don’t forget about the floor of your tent!

An insulated footprint or a thick sleeping pad can make a big difference.

It protects you from the cold ground and provides an extra layer of warmth.
